My friend has a set of m/t classic locks he is looking to get rid of. They are a 16x8 5x4.5 with -12mm backspacing. Curently I have stock rims with 245/65r16, and I'm curious to know if that is too much backspacing for my KK. I've seen 0mm offset rims on them and they sit just outside the fender. Are these m/t going to cause too much issue or does anyone run something along those lines that has a pic?. I would just throw them on to test fit but he has 305's on them so I can't fit under my KK to see.

8 inch wide wheel is a little too wide but it will work
12 mm = .0.4724409444 inches
need 5 inches or so with 8 inch wide wheel
4 inches of Back spacing and 7 inch wide wheel sits the wheel/tire right to the edge of the flare
